In setting out his reasons why the government needs to know how many noncitizens live where, Trump fired the first shot in what could be a huge political fight in some states two years from now.

from adding the citizenship question to the census, this was a case the administration had to work hard to lose.allowed that the administration had “broad authority” over how to conduct the census and what questions to ask. The secretary of Commerce, who oversees the Census Bureau, has the authority to “make policy choices” about how to conduct the every-10-year count of the population, even if the government’s technical experts disagree with him, Roberts said.

Census Bureau officials said more than a year ago that they could do that by matching the census count with Social Security, IRS and immigration records. That approach would give the government the information it wanted without hurting the accuracy of the census by discouraging people from responding, they said.
